It's not very different from my 10-year-old init string.. :)
For some modems that didn't really pass QC (like the Sporter 28.8k my 
sister bought), &F before normal init string can help. don't know 
why...possibly a firmware bug.


S0=1 if you wnat it answer calls
for faster dialing, append S11=55
